Friday, 30 Aug 1907 Volume 41, Number 35 Tom Stence Tom Stence, a brakeman on the South Fork branch of the PRR, met death while at work, being run over by a train near Lovett. Spence was working out of South Fork and it is supposed, fell from his train and was crushed under the wheels. When the train reached Lovett, Stence was missed by fellow workmen. The train was backed down the track several miles and the mangled remains were found lying by the track. The remains were taken to Stence's home near Lovett, where interment was made Tuesday.
